GT vs PBKS: Rahul Tewatia Is The Ice Man- Sunil Gavaskar

Former India captain, Sunil Gavaskar has hailed Gujarat Titans all-rounder Rahul Tewatia as the ‘Ice Man’, after Tewatia is constantly finishing games for Gujarat Titans this season.
Tewatia who made his IPL debut in 2014 has been a revelation as a finisher in the ongoing season of the tournament.

He Shows No Signs of Nervousness: Sunil Gavaskar
Rahul Tewatia became a household name after he smashed Sheldon Cottrell for 5 sixes in an over in IPL 2020. He took his side Rajasthan Royals home against Kings XI Punjab from nearly an impossible situation. Later in the season, he and Riyan Parag took RR home against Sunrisers Hyderabad who had the likes of Rashid Khan in their ranks. Those two knocks gave Tewatia the confidence that he belongs on the big stage.
Tewatia has not looked back since then, as he has constantly improved as a finisher. When he went for over 9 crores in the Mega Auctions earlier this season, a lot of eyebrows were raised but he has till now justified his value game after game.
“Reason why I call him the ice-man is because he just stands there at the crease and shows no signs of shrugs or whatever. He’s composed, he’s anticipating the deliveries and knows which shots to play. In his mind, he’s ready that if the ball is there, he’s going to play his favourite shot. And when he middles, it’s always a six. That’s what makes him the ice-man because he’s not ruffled at all with the situation”, Gavaskar said on Star Sports.

“That assault on Sheldon Cottrell in Sharjah gave him the belief to do the impossible and the confidence that he belongs here. We saw the impossible he did with the bat the other day as well. There’s no twitching or touching the pads which shows a batter’s nervousness when he bats in the death overs. He just waits for the ball to be delivered and plays his shots. He’s got all the shots in the book, but most importantly his temperament to stay cool in a crisis is brilliant”, Gavaskar further added.
Rahul Tewatia has not really bowled much this season but that’s because he has not been needed with the ball much as GT has a strong lineup of bowlers. But with the bat, Tewatia has time and again delivered for the new franchise.
